Matsumoto Airport, located in Matsumoto, Japan, serves as a domestic airport with international connections. It operates under the IATA code MMJ and is a key hub for travelers heading to the picturesque Japanese Alps and surrounding areas.

The airport is primarily served by several domestic airlines, providing routes to major cities such as Tokyo and Osaka. With its single terminal, it manages a significant passenger traffic while ensuring convenient access to the beautiful landscapes and cultural sites of Nagano Prefecture.

Originally established in the 1960s, Matsumoto Airport has played a vital role in facilitating air travel in and out of the region, supporting both tourism and local businesses. Its strategic location makes it an essential gateway for visitors exploring central Japan.

Basic Information

Full Name
Matsumoto Airport
IATA Code
MMJ
ICAO Code
RJAF
Location
Matsumoto, Japan
Continent
Asia
Airport Type
Medium Airport
Time Zone
Asia/Tokyo
